Output efbebb290ddd42ca2510da09c74c61cb4cce61280d5bfe61a9c77edc9b7fcf8c:0

value
6932638482081
script pubkey
OP_0 OP_PUSHBYTES_20 1b79bf91436e3b021d72d5719c7c6dc7f8503e1c
address
tb1qrdumly2rdcasy8tj64ceclrdclu9q0su46dunp
transaction
efbebb290ddd42ca2510da09c74c61cb4cce61280d5bfe61a9c77edc9b7fcf8c
confirmations
167312
spent
true